DA{Bernard Day - Chassis Design}10/CB4/8/19. RE TEMPERATURE INDICATOR ON 40/50 CHASSIS. Please note that we find the length of the capillary tube should be 6 feet, to suit the new arrangement which is now fixed up on IX. Thermometers might be ordered with this length of tubing.
